Study: Men spend more when there are less available women

Screen Shot 2012 01 17 at 1.56.40 PM 274x214 Study: Men spend more when there are less available womenThe study looked at male behavior in situations with a scarcity of women and an abundance of women by providing subjects with articles that said their region had more men or women.

The men’s theoretical finances reacted accordingly: Savings rates dropped 42 percent when men believed there were less women and the men were also willing to borrow 84 percent more monthly for their lifestyles.

According to researchers, the men were unaware of sex ratios having any affect on their behavior.

“Economics tells us that humans make decisions by carefully thinking through our choices; that we’re not like animals,” lead researcher Vladas Griskevicius said. “It turns out we have a lot in common with other animals. We see that there are more men than women in our environment and it automatically changes our desires, our behaviors, and our entire psychology.”

Don’t worry men, you’re not alone: The study also found that women behave differently when there are more men around. No, they don’t spend more…they expect more when they’re being courted.
